What is a Driving Without Insurance Ticket?
In Ontario, it’s illegal to operate, or allow someone else to operate, a vehicle without valid insurance. Both the driver and the vehicle owner can be given driving without insurance tickets if coverage isn’t in place.
If a driver has previously been convicted and has been denied insurance, or they have opted not to buy any, it can become a serious issue if they are stopped by the police. The best option for any driver is to simply never be in a situation where they don’t have coverage.
No Proof of Insurance at the Roadside
Not every charge means you were driving uninsured. Some drivers receive tickets for failing to show proof at the roadside. If your insurance was valid but you didn’t have access to the slip or digital copy, it’s worth challenging. What Are the Penalties for a No Insurance Ticket?
A no insurance ticket carries some of the harshest fines in Ontario traffic law. Even a first offence can result in a minimum $5,000 fine, which rises to over $6,000 after mandatory court costs. For a second offence, the fine doubles and can reach more than $12,000, along with the possibility of a licence suspension of up to one year.
These charges also have long-term consequences. A conviction will stay on your driving record for three years and can significantly affect your insurance rates, sometimes making it difficult to get coverage at all.
No Insurance – section 2.1 under Compulsory Automobile Insurance Act
The Compulsory Automobile Insurance Act (CAIA) states that “ No owner or lessee of a motor vehicle shall:
- a) Operate a motor vehicle unless insured with valid insurance
- b) Permit the motor vehicle to be operated unless it is insured with valid insurance
- Operating a motor vehicle without insurance is a serious offence, and if found guilty, the penalties are a minimum $5000 set fine totalling $6250 with court costs.
- A second conviction doubles the fines to $10,000, $12,500 with court costs, and the possibility of a licence suspension of up to one year, along with the fine.
- All convictions will stay on your driving record for 3 years and could affect your insurance rating.
The cost of insurance may be high, but the cost of being convicted without insurance is much higher.
